Joomla.it Forum

Joomla! 3 => I Template di Joomla! 3 => : $Red 01 Sep 2013, 09:12:32

: [Risolto] bootstrap carousel su gantry
: $Red 01 Sep 2013, 09:12:32
ciao a tutti, vi chiedo un aiuto sto cercando di inserire il carousel di bootstrap il template è gantry copio il codice dalla pagina ufficiale (http://getbootstrap.com/2.3.2/javascript.html#carousel)
:
<div id="myCarousel" class="carousel slide">
<ol class="carousel-indicators">
<li data-target="#myCarousel" data-slide-to="0" class="active"></li>
<li data-target="#myCarousel" data-slide-to="1"></li>
<li data-target="#myCarousel" data-slide-to="2"></li>
</ol>
<!-- Carousel items -->
<div class="carousel-inner">
<div class="active item">…</div>
<div class="item">…</div>
<div class="item">…</div>
</div>
<!-- Carousel nav -->
<a class="carousel-control left" href="#myCarousel" data-slide="prev">&lsaquo;[/url]
<a class="carousel-control right" href="#myCarousel" data-slide="next">&rsaquo;[/url]
</div>
inserico il path delle immagini e l'altezza <img src="/images/il_locale/biergarten/biergarten_01.jpg" alt="300"> visualizzo la prima immagine ma se clicco per scorrerla il carousel sparisce c'è qualcuno che mi aiuta a capire come funziona vi ringrazio molto
: Re:bootstrap carousel su gantry
: $Red 01 Sep 2013, 16:45:40
ho fatto un pò di test e sembrerebbe un conflitto, infatti con il template protostar funziona perfettamente, ho provato ad installare jquery easy ma continua a non funzionare  :'( questo il report di jquery
:
jQuery Easy Modifications Report
    jQuery is loaded by the template
    Bootstrap is loaded by the template
    re-ordered header libraries
    removed jQuery library /media/jui/js/jquery.min.js
    added the jQuery library https://ajax.googleapis.com/ajax/libs/jquery/1.8/jquery.min.js
    added jQuery.noConflict();
    added the jQuery UI library https://ajax.googleapis.com/ajax/libs/jqueryui/1.8/jquery-ui.min.js
    added the jQuery UI CSS file https://ajax.googleapis.com/ajax/libs/jqueryui/1.8/themes/base/jquery-ui.css
    removed 1 empty script tag(s)
    removed 201 blank line(s)
    Execution time (in seconds): 0.016177177429199

questo il codice che utilizzo:
:
<div id="myCarousel" class="carousel slide">
            <div class="carousel-inner">
              <div class="item active">
                <img src="/images/il_locale/sala1/inverno_03.jpg" alt="300">
                <div class="carousel-caption">
                  <h4>Prima immagine</h4>
                  <p>Descrizione prima immagine....</p>
                </div>
              </div>
              <div class="carousel-inner">
              <div class="item">
                <img src="/images/il_locale/biergarten/biergarten_01.jpg" alt="300">
                <div class="carousel-caption">
                  <h4>Seconda immagine</h4>
                  <p>Descrizione seconda immagine...</p>
                </div>
              </div>
             </div>
              <div class="item">
                <img src="/images/il_locale/biergarten/biergarten_01.jpg" alt="300">
                <div class="carousel-caption">
                  <h4>Terza immagine</h4>
                  <p>Descrizione terza immagine...</p>
                </div>
              </div>
            <a class="left carousel-control" href="#myCarousel" data-slide="prev">&lsaquo;[/url]
            <a class="right carousel-control" href="#myCarousel" data-slide="next">&rsaquo;[/url]
          </div>
Grazie  :'(
: Re:bootstrap carousel su gantry
: mau_develop 01 Sep 2013, 17:24:18
debugga con firebug
: Re:bootstrap carousel su gantry
: $Red 01 Sep 2013, 19:25:23
ciao M_W_C grazie dell'aiuto, ho analizzato l'intera pagina con firebug e anche solo il carousel ma non da errori ho provato anche ad installare il plugin per firebug illuminations (https://addons.mozilla.org/it/firefox/addon/illuminations-for-developers/?src=userprofile) e vedeva che si caricavano 2 versioni di jquery, quindi ho provato a disabilitare jquery easy ma niente, ho provato anche a disabilitare tutti i moduli presenti sulla pagina e lasciare solo il carousel ma non funziona comunque, ho creato un account te lo mando in pvt magari se hai tempo e voglia ci dai uno sguardo tu perche io mi sono arenato proprio  :'(

Edit: ho scoperto che il problema è con il menu, sia inserito con la gestione di gantry che con RokNavMenu, ma sinceramente non so proprio come risolvere  :'(
 
: Re:bootstrap carousel su gantry
: mau_develop 01 Sep 2013, 20:29:58
prova a guardare qs:
http://forum.joomla.it/index.php/topic,211839.0.html
: Re:bootstrap carousel su gantry
: $Red 02 Sep 2013, 10:11:41
ciao M_W_C ho letto il tuo topic e ho visto la pagina che hai linkato però sinnceramente non so come utilizzare quegli script, ho provato ad inserirli nel'index del template ma non funziona  :-[ ieri sera googlando ho trovato questo (http://conquatheme.com/index.php/blog/bootstrap/item/15-are-you-bootstrap-p-ed-already) articolo molto interessante, su come inserire bootsrap in gantry, ho scaricato il pacchetto per joomla 3, inserito il codice in template-options.xml e visualizzo le opzioni per attivare, carousel, tooltip, ecc.., di bootsrap nel pannello di controllo di gantry, caricato i 2 file nelle cartelle indicate ed effettuata la modifica al file /less/global.less, ma sinceramente il codice che c'è dove dice Now our feature non so dove vai inserito o che file bisogna creare, siccome mi piacerebbe molto avere questa funzionalita in gantry potresti vedere un attimo l'articolo e dirmi come fare per favore? grazie  ;D

Edit: adesso sono riuscito a farlo funzionare non avevo attivato la prima opzione on/off che si inserisce modificando template-options.xml
(http://conquatheme.com/images/blog/bootstrap.jpg)
però comunque se dai uno sguardo all'articolo e mi dai qualche consiglio mi farebbe veramente piacere grazie mille, anche perche non riesco a tenere le immagini tutte alla stessa altezza, è possibile? grazie ancora
: Re:bootstrap carousel su gantry
: mau_develop 02 Sep 2013, 18:20:54
.. sì ma guarda che punti sulla persona sbagliata ... io con js sono limitato :)
comunque ho visto che i problemi che ha joomla con l'esterno è perchè vanno in conflitto gli script con jquery ..poi se in mezzo c'è mootols... giocano a "rubarsi" gli oggetti della pagina ...
l'altro problema è quando si mischiano le librerie e le versioni